It's the reminder to buckle up. In many states and Canadian provinces, the law says to wear safety Don't let anyone ride where belts. Here's why: They work. they can't wear a safety belt properly. If you are ina crash and you're not wearinga safety belt, much worse. your injuries can be You can hit things inside the vehicle or be ejected from it. You can be seriously injured or killed. In the same crash, you might not be if you are buckled up. Always fasten your safety belt, and check that your passengers' beltsare fastened properly too. You never know if you'll be in a crash. If you do havea crash, you dan't know if it will be a bad one. A few crashes are very mild. In them, you won't gethurt even if you'renot buckled up. And some crashes can so be serious, like being hitby a train, that even buckled up a person wouldn't survive. But most crashesare in between. In many of them, people who buckle up can survive and sometimes walk away. Without belts they could be badly hurt or k i l l e d . After 25 years of safety belts in vehicles, the facts are clear. In most crashes buckling up does matter...a lot! 19
